BENGALURU, Jan 9: Several Karnataka schools have been closed again as 50 teachers and several students tested positive for coronavirus early this week. Sources said the number could be higher. The schools which had reopened in the State after lockdown on January 1 were mostly Government schools.
Hassan, Belagavi, Chitradurga, Gadag, Chikkamagaluru, Koppal were the affected districts. All the schools where the cases have been detected have been sanitised and those found positive for covid have been sent into quarantine. The students who attended the classes of teachers who tested positive for covid have also been told to quarantine themselves.
Classes had started for Std VI to pre-university on January 1. All classrooms were sanitised and the students were asked to follow the covid guidelines like wearing the face mask and frequent hand wash.
The attendance after reopening in Bengaluru was 50%, Uttara Kannada 83%, Udupi 81%, Bidar 34% and Bengaluru North 36%.
